A Withdrawn Standard is one, which is removed from sale, and its unique number can no longer be used. The Standard can be withdrawn and not replaced, or it can be withdrawn and replaced by a Standard with a different number.

1.1 This is a compilation of terms and corresponding definitions used in forensic drug analysis.
1.2 Terms and their definitions are meant to apply to the practice of qualitative seized-drug analysis.
